Am Montag, 28. Juni 2004 22:21 schrieb Bartlomiej Zolnierkiewicz:
> > What can I do to debug this problem?
> "diff -u" on "lspci -s 07.1 -xxx" outputs for 2.4.20 and 2.4.21 kernels.
>
> Doing bisection search on 2.4.21-pre kernels would also help.
2.4.21-pre1 is the first non-working kernel, 2.4.20 works. When generating the
configs for 2.4.21-pre1 (make oldconfig based on the working 2.4.20 config) I
was asked "Use IDE Taskfile I/O" which defaulted to no and I kept that
default (i.e. "Don't use Taskfile I/O").
lspci -s 07.1 -xxx shows no difference between a working (2.4.20) kernel and a
non-working (2.4.21-pre1) kernel.
This caught my eye, but was probably obvious to you:
2.4.21-pre1 reports IDE Version 7.00beta-2.4 while 2.4.20 reports version 6.31
